GENUS Poiana
Author: | Gray, 1864. | Actual Date: | 1865 | Citation: | Proc. Zool. Soc. Lond., 1864: 507, 520. | Type Species: | Genetta richardsonii Thomson, 1842, by monotypy (Melville and Smith, 1987). | Comments: | There are two widely separated (approximately 1600 km) allopatric populations of Poiana: the congo population (P. richardsonii), and the West African population, which Rosevear (1974) raised to the specific level (P. leightoni). Poiana records are few and scattered; however, recent reviews place leightoni as a separate species (de Beaufort, 1965; Gaubert et al., 2002b; Kingdon, 1977; Michaelis, 1972). |
